各种按键的流程图和按键处理资源集:为嵌入式系统提供全面按键操作指南

各种按键的流程图和按键处理资源集:为嵌入式系统提供全面按键操作指南

去发现同类优质开源项目:https://gitcode.com/

项目介绍

在现代嵌入式系统开发中,键盘操作是一个基础且关键的功能。无论是家电、工业控制系统还是智能设备,都离不开按键输入。《各种按键的流程图和按键处理》资源集正是针对这一需求,为嵌入式系统开发者和爱好者提供了一套全面的按键操作相关资料。这些资料不仅包括理论知识,还有详细的流程图,帮助同仁们深入理解键盘操作的原理和实现。

项目技术分析

该资源集涵盖了从硬件设计到软件编程的全方位内容,以下是项目技术分析的几个关键点:

硬件设计

  • 键盘扫描原理:介绍了键盘扫描的基本原理,包括矩阵式键盘的构成和工作方式。
  • IO口利用:分析了如何高效利用IO口实现键盘设计,特别是在硬件资源有限的情况下。

软件编程

  • C语言实现:详细讲解了使用C语言进行键盘操作的编程方法,包括键盘扫描程序的设计和实现。
  • 流程图解析:通过流程图的形式,展示了不同按键操作的处理过程,使得编程逻辑更加直观易懂。

项目及技术应用场景

《各种按键的流程图和按键处理》资源集适用于以下场景:

  1. 嵌入式系统开发:对于从事嵌入式系统开发的人员,这些资源可以提供键盘操作的理论和实践指导。
  2. 硬件设计优化:硬件设计师可以通过资源集中的资料,优化键盘设计,提高系统性能。
  3. 编程实践:软件工程师可以利用这些资源,提高键盘扫描程序的编写效率和质量。
  4. 学术研究:对于相关领域的学者和学生,这些资料是研究键盘操作和嵌入式系统的好材料。

项目特点

  1. 全面性:资源集从硬件到软件,从理论到实践,全面覆盖了按键操作的相关内容。
  2. 实用性:提供的资料紧贴实际应用,无论是硬件设计还是软件开发,都能从中找到有价值的参考和灵感。
  3. 易理解性:通过详细的文档和清晰的流程图,使得复杂的技术内容变得容易理解。
  4. 适用范围广:适用于不同领域和不同层次的开发者,无论是初学者还是有经验的工程师,都能从中获益。

总之,《各种按键的流程图和按键处理》资源集是一个极具价值的项目,无论您是对键盘操作有深入研究需求的开发者,还是对嵌入式系统感兴趣的爱好者,都不应错过这个资源集。它将为您提供一个全面、实用、易于理解的按键操作指南。

去发现同类优质开源项目:https://gitcode.com/

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值